Understanding Refrigerator Configurations
Before diving into brands or rate points, one must select the design that finest fits their cooking area area and family habits.
1. French Door Refrigerators
Currently the most popular option for modern cooking areas, French door models include 2 side-by-side doors for the fridge area with a pull-out freezer drawer on the bottom.
2. Side-by-Side Refrigerators
These include 2 vertical doors-- the left side is the freezer, and the ideal side is the fresh food compartment.
3. Top-Freezer Refrigerators
The traditional "conventional" style. The freezer sits directly above the Fridge Purchase compartment.
4. Bottom-Freezer Refrigerators
A single door for the fridge on the top and Fridge Purchase a pull-out drawer or swing-door freezer on the bottom.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: Do stainless-steel Uk Fridges always reveal fingerprints?A: Standard stainless steel does, however lots of modern-day producers now provide "Print-Proof" or "Fingerprint-Resistant" stainless-steel surfaces, which are extremely recommended for homes with kids.
Q: Is a smart fridge worth the additional cost?A: It depends on your routines. If you often forget what is in your fridge or take pleasure in incorporating your kitchen area into a smart home community, the benefit is worth it. If you prefer a simple, lasting maker, a "dumb" fridge with fewer electronic components is less likely to need repair work.
Q: Should I buy a counter-depth or standard-depth fridge?A: A counter-depth fridge sits flush with your cabinets, offering a built-in, custom look. However, they are shallower and provide less storage capacity. Standard-depth refrigerators use optimal interior space however will protrude past your cabinets.
Q: How long should a fridge run?A: A modern-day refrigerator will cycle on and off throughout the day. If it appears to be running continuously, examine the temperature level settings, make sure the door seals are tight, and make certain the coils are tidy.
Q: Is it better to have the freezer on the top or bottom?A: Scientifically, top-freezer models are more efficient since the compressor does not have to work as hard to keep the products frozen. Nevertheless, bottom-freezer designs are more ergonomic for the average user, as the items you access most (the fridge) are at eye level.
